Gene name | NOP14 |
Protein name | NOP14 protein NOP14 nucleolar protein Nucleolar protein 14 (Nucleolar complex protein 14) |
Synonyms | RES4-25 C4orf9 NOL14 |
Description | FUNCTION: Involved in nucleolar processing of pre-18S ribosomal RNA. Has a role in the nuclear export of 40S pre-ribosomal subunit to the cytoplasm (By similarity). .
